Pancreas Graft Duct Management (non-US)


There were no statistically significant differences in outcome for US versus non-US cases in patient survival, graft survival or duct management categories.

In non-US 1994-1998 SPK cadaveric cases (n = 578), BD graft survival at one year was significantly higher than in ED SPK cases: 84% for BD and 73% for ED (Figure 10). In non-US 1994-1998 cadaveric PAK cases (n = 28) and PTA cases (n = 24), the differences were not significant, but the number of reported cases was small (Text only).
